Conversion Table
| Unit | Symbol | 1 lb/in³ = |
|---|---|---|
| Kilogram per cubic meter | kg/m³ | 27679.9 kg/m³ |
| Gram per cubic centimeter | g/cm³ | 27.6799 g/cm³ |
| Gram per milliliter | g/mL | 27.6799 g/mL |
| Pound per cubic foot | lb/ft³ | 1728 lb/ft³ |
| Pound per gallon | lb/gal | 231.001 lb/gal |
| Kilogram per liter | kg/L | 27.6799 kg/L |
| Slug per cubic foot | slug/ft³ | 53.7079 slug/ft³ |
